Kyrgyzstan - Primary Fruit Yield

Since 2014, Kyrgyzstan Primary Fruit Yield grew 1%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 138 comparing other countries in Primary Fruit Yield at 72,372 Hectograms Per Hectare. Kyrgyzstan is overtaken by Croatia, which was ranked number 137 with 72,510 Hectograms Per Hectare and is followed by Réunion with 71,234 Hectograms Per Hectare. Dominican Republic ranked the highest with 395,794 Hectograms Per Hectare in 2019, a growth of 2.2% compared to 2018. Netherlands, Costa Rica and Honduras resp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ta recorded the best 5 years average growth at +40.2% per year, while Cook Islands recorded the worst performance at -11.2% per year.
